Synchronize my Fitbit alarms with phone alarms

It would be a big plus if any phone alarm could trigger a watch alarm and be silenced through the watch.

My previous watch had the ability to vibrate when a phone alarm went off & had ability to snooze or dismiss/turn off alarm from my watch. This was my favorite feature that would allow me to still leave my phone on a charger, & if I was in another room, still be able to turn it off without having to come all the way back to my phone. Also, having 1 device to set up alarms is more convenient than having to do it on more than 1 and having to make changes every now and then to both of them, or forgetting to change them on 1 or the other.
